Cesium Iodide (CsI) is an ionic compound formed from cesium and iodine, renowned for its role as a scintillation material with high gamma-ray stopping power due to its density and effective atomic number. It is produced in crystal form, often undoped or doped with activators like thallium or sodium to enhance its luminescent properties for detection applications. Because of its efficiency in converting radiation into light, particularly in extreme ultraviolet wavelengths, CsI finds essential uses in medical imaging, nuclear detection, and scientific research, where precision and reliability under harsh conditions are paramount.

1. CsI (Tl)
CsI doped with thallium (CsI(Tl)) is the most commonly used variant, prized for its bright green scintillation light and high light yield, making it ideal for gamma-ray spectroscopy and medical imaging detectors. This doping enhances the material’s efficiency in producing detectable photons upon radiation interaction.

2. CsI (Na)
CsI doped with sodium (CsI(Na)) offers faster scintillation decay times compared to thallium-doped versions, suitable for applications requiring high count rates, such as portal monitoring in security and industrial settings. Its emission peaks in the blue-green spectrum facilitate better compatibility with certain photodetectors.

3. CsI Pure
Pure CsI, without dopants, provides a fast and dense scintillation response with low light yield at room temperature that improves significantly when cooled. It emits in the near ultraviolet (310 nm) and blue (460 nm) regions, making it valuable for high-energy physics experiments despite its hygroscopic nature.

1. Healthcare
The healthcare sector is the largest consumer of Cesium Iodide, primarily in X-ray image intensifiers, CT scanners, and gamma cameras for fluoroscopy and nuclear medicine. Its high stopping power ensures clear imaging with lower radiation doses.
-
Insight: CsI serves as an input phosphor in fluoroscopy equipment, enabling real-time imaging with minimal distortion, which is vital for interventional procedures.

3. Others
Other uses include scientific research, such as in particle accelerators and space instrumentation, where pure CsI’s fast response aids in high-precision measurements.
-
Insight: In experimental particle physics, CsI crystals enable electromagnetic calorimetry, capturing energy from particle interactions with low light yield but high resolution when cooled.
